Dr Michael Rigby is Consultant Congenital Cardiologist, teacher, researcher and writer at the Royal Brompton Hospital, London. He has knowledge, experience and expertise in most areas of heart disease in the young and a special interest in interventional cardiac catheterisation in congenital heart disease in children and adults. Prior to his current appointment he trained in cardiology not only in London but also in Leeds, Birmingham Children’s Hospital, John Radcliffe Hospital, Oxford and the Hospital for Sick Children, Toronto.

He has organised annual courses in neonatal and infant heart disease and in echocardiography in congenital heart disease. He has lectured, taught or organised courses not only in the UK but also in many other countries including Germany, France, Switzerland, Greece, Cyprus, Denmark, Sweden, Norway, Singapore, Japan, the Philippines, the United States, Brazil, Chile, Argentina,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ates.

He has published over 180 papers on congenital heart disease and he is the author or co-author of 55 chapters and 10 books including Paediatric Cardiology (Churchill Livingstone, 2010); Echocardiography in Congenital Heart Disease Made Simple (Imperial College Press, 2005); Colour Atlas of Congenital Heart Disease (Mosby - Wolf, 1995) and The Diagnosis of Congenital Heart Disease (Castle House, 1985). The latest book, Pediatric Heart Disease: A Practical Guide, written and edited with Piers Daubeney and Michael Gatzoulis (2013) is very popular around the world.

He is responsible for a successful programme of interactive videoconferencing and telemedicine. He holds telemedicine outpatient clinics and also arranges distance education between London and universities in Greece, Cyprus, Brazil, France and Chile as well as with other parts of the United Kingdom.
